If not, see . + +# This test verifies what happens when a code object list update happens at the +# same time as some wave stop events are reported. It was added following a +# performance bug fix, where forward progress requirement disabled when +# pulling events from amd-dbgapi in amd_dbgapi_target_breakpoint::check_status. +# +# The test launches a kernel that hits a breakpoint with an always false +# condition a certain number of times. Meanwhile, the host loads and unloads +# a code object in a loop, causing check_status to be called. The hope is that +# check_status, when calling process_event_queue, will pull many WAVE_STOP +# events from the kernel hitting the breakpoint. +# +# Without the appropriate fix (of disabling forward progress requirement in +# check_status), GDB would hit the newly-added assert in process_event_queue, +# which verifies that forward progress requirement is disabled. Even without +# this assert, the test would likely time out (depending on the actual timeout +# value). + +load_lib rocm.exp +standard_testfile .cpp +require allow_hipcc_tests + +# Build the host executable. +if { [build_executable "failed to prepare" \ + $testfile $srcfile {debug hip}] == -1 } { + return -1 +} + +set hipmodule_path [standard_output_file ${testfile}.co] + +# Build the kernel object file. +if { [gdb_compile $srcdir/$subdir/$srcfile \ + $hipmodule_path object \ + { debug hip additional_flags=--genco additional_flags=-DDEVICE } ] != "" } { + return -1 +} + +proc do_test { } { + with_rocm_gpu_lock { + clean_restart $::binfile + gdb_test_no_output "set args $::hipmodule_path" "set args" + + if { ![runto_main] } { + return + } + + gdb_test "with breakpoint pending on -- break break_here if 0" + gdb_continue_to_end "continue to end" "continue" 1 + } +} + +do_test
